A man has been hit by a car in Aintree this evening. Emergency services were called to Warbreck Moor, near the junction with Albany Road, at around 5pm today, November 4, following reports of a collision involving a Vauxhall Astra and a male pedestrian.
A witness at the scene said a man was taken away in an ambulance, although police have not yet provided an update on the extent of his injuries. Photos from the scene show a cordon in place and a significant police presence in the area.
Police said road closures are currently in place in the local area and have advised motorists to avoid Warbreck Moor due to severe congestion.
Traffic monitoring service Inrix reported the A59 Warbreck Moor is closed in both directions between Melling Avenue and Longmoor Lane, with traffic described as "slow" and "gridlocked".
The closure has also caused disruption to bus services. Arriva North West confirmed that routes 63, 300, 310 and 345 are being diverted away from Warbreck Moor and Black Bull, and will instead operate via Park Lane, Southport Road and Hornby Road.
A Merseyside Police spokesperson said: "We are dealing with an RTC involving a Vauxhall Astra and a male pedestrian at the junction of Warbreck Moor/Albany Road.
"We were called at 5pm. Road closures in local area.
"No updates on any injuries at this time."
Motorists are being asked to avoid the area and find alternative routes while emergency services remain at the scene.
